Leading Change for Success  
ISBN0744600456

 e-mail this product to a friend

This workbook covers change and reaction, reducing resistance to change, making changes, identifying needs, planning changes, implementing a new change and following through the change process.

Target Audience

  • Middle and Senior Managers
  • Post Grad and/or Post experience Managers

Anybody wanting to develop skills and knowledge in a particular management field at postgraduate or post experience level.

Objectives

  • Introduce students to the factors that affect the need for change in the modern world
  • Give students insight into how change affects people, and tools to reduce resistance to change
  • Enable students to plan change effectively
  • Enable students to identify a need for change, plan the change and implement the process
